Output 0330110fa2772c2807c1b9da6df537e51eb6884cdb3d2c1164763bae5af1e5c2:0

value
579594
script pubkey
OP_0 OP_PUSHBYTES_20 e23131ca06b253710f7d9530e60ea4948912f9e2
address
bc1qugcnrjsxkffhzrmaj5cwvr4yjjy3970z50p26e
transaction
0330110fa2772c2807c1b9da6df537e51eb6884cdb3d2c1164763bae5af1e5c2
confirmations
264062
spent
true